3rd Annual Handmade Holiday Sale

A Handmade Holiday Sale of Fine Contemporary Craft
Friday, November 25, 5-10 pm

Saturday, November 26, 10 am-5 pm

318 Ross Street in Winnipeg’s famous Exchange District

just West of Princess St.

Featuring work by Janet Carroll, Judith Hale, Kay Nemeth, Jolanta Sokalska, Tesh Kosowan,

Maurice and Jeannette Dzama, Alexandra Tumanov, Kelli Rey, Chris Spilak, tamara rae biebrich,

caroline barientos, Rachael Kroeker, Natasha Halayda, Caitlin Spicer, Linda Glowacki, and Susan McIlwain.

Admission $2.

Lumpy started when local artsists Melanie Wesley & Kami Goertz were inspired to create a collaborative project on a large scale. Both are sewers and love making plush and dolls so thought it would be fun to work together.Currently Lumpy is a blank canvas creature and the artists would like to know how he affects people who see him. Their vision for Lumpy is to include in his display a chance for viewers to embroider something on him and keep him as an ever evolving piece. Each trip he makes will make a mark on him and him on others as participatory art that you can touch, not just look at.
